Andrea Lee discusses her upcoming fight against Maycee Barber

Andrea Lee has been out of action for 10 months and now she cannot wait to compete at UFC San Antonio on March 25.

In Lee’s last fight against Viviane Araujo, Lee took a few shots to the back of the head and ended up getting a concussion in the fight.

The concussion had some scary moments which included dizzy spells, so Lee wanted to make sure she was fully healed and ready to go before accepting a fight.

Eventually, Lee felt comfortable enough to return and the UFC gave her an exciting matchup that fans will have their eye one at UFC San Antonio.

Lee’s opponent on fight night will be Maycee Barber and both ladies are very popular and both are currently ranked within the UFC flyweight division.

At one point in Barber’s career, she gained a lot of media attention because she was pegged as someone who could become the youngest champion in UFC history.

While she didn’t pull off that accomplishment, she is still a fan favorite and is looked as an a young up-and-comer who many believe will be claim UFC gold in her career.

As for Lee, she pays no attention to the outside talk. She once walked in the same shoes as Barber and she has been battling the best of the flyweight division for a longer period of time.

In fact, Lee is still climbing the ranks and this year she’s looking to make a big splash after her brief time away from the octagon.

In a perfect world, Lee wants to get three fights in this year and post three wins in order to set her up for a big time matchup within the division.

Prior to UFC San Antonio, Lee spoke with MyMMANews to discuss her comeback from the concussion, her matchup against Barber, being ranked in the top 30 women in UFC history by UFC Fight Pass and her nickname KGB.
